The Hawk Is Dying

The Hawk Is Dying is about an auto upholsterer (Paul Giamatti) who's looking for his purpose in life. He manages to find a magnificent hawk and decides to train it. Despite not having the approval of friends and family, he is determined to succeed in training the hawk. The film also co-stars Michael Pitt (The Dreamers, Last Days) and Michelle Williams (The Baxter, The Station Agent). It took me the first half -hour to get into the film because the pace of the film was slow but it got better, as some the dramatic action started to pick up. Paul Giamatti performance was very good and convincing. Also Michelle Williams gives a good supporting performance, as I thought the chemistry between her and Giamatti was good. If you're a Paul Giamatti fan then you will like The Hawk Is Dying.
